David, Goliath, and Drones: The New Map of Geo-Technology

As global power dynamics shift, the intersection of technology and national strategy is defining a new Cold War race. In this season opener of Disruptors, host John Stackhouse sits down with economist and Noahpinion author Noah Smith to map out the new geopolitics of tech.

Together, they unpack China’s dominance over the critical "electric tech stack" (batteries, magnets, and power electronics), why traditional military platforms are being upended by cheap drone warfare, and how middle powers like Canada, Japan, and Korea can build "Allied Scale" to compete. They also explore the true goal of modern industrial policy, the reality of AI labor disruption, and what a disabled rabbit named Giggles can teach us about resilience in a noisy world.
